Acoustical Analysis
The primary acoustical design goal for an HVAC system is to achieve a
background noise level that is quiet enough so that it does not interfere with
the activity requirements of the space and is not obtrusive in sound quality.
What is considered “acceptable” varies dramatically with the intended use
of the space. Obviously, a factory has less stringent acoustical requirements
than a church, while an office has a different set of requirements altogether.
Therefore, the acoustical design goal depends on the required use of the space.
